The purpose of the Bucks Psychiatric Liaison Service (PLS) is to provide a liaison psychiatry service for patients in acute psychiatric states (psychosis, severe depression, dementia and delirium) presenting to the Acute Hospital Trust and where appropriate provide assessment, liaison and treatment advice so that patients will have their mental health needs met as well as their physical needs.
The Psychiatric Liaison team are a small, fun and well regarded Liaison team in Buckinghamshire. We provide assessments for those in mental health crisis in Accident and Emergency and throughout the Acute hospital

To provide mental health provision in Stoke Mandeville and Wycombe General Hospital. To function autonomously and competently at Band 6 level when undertaking assessments, including managing volume and demand in the busy and sometimes challenging ED working environment and across the wards at SMH/WGH. Arrange and provide brief evidence-based psycho-social treatments for patients who have self-harmed. Support timely and safe discharge from the wards across SMH and for older adults admitted to WGH. This work will include working closely with the acute Trust to avoid unnecessary prolonged lengths of stay in the hospital environment, including avoidance of breaching referral to assessment time targets. Contribute to reducing unnecessary inpatient admissions to secondary care and to support and maintain appropriate care packages for patients as an alternative to admission.
